What Fish Are in Mill Lake?
Mill Lake in Douglas County, Minnesota has 15 documented fish species: black bullhead, black crappie, bluegill, bowfin (dogfish), brown bullhead, common carp, green sunfish, hybrid sunfish, largemouth bass, northern pike, pumpkinseed, walleye, white sucker, yellow bullhead, yellow perch. The lake has a water quality grade of C (Fair).

Game Fish & Panfish in Mill Lake
Mill Lake supports 5 of the region's most-targeted species: black crappie, bluegill, largemouth bass, northern pike, walleye. With a water quality grade of C and a maximum depth of 40 feet across 451 acres, the lake offers conditions consistent with the species mix DNR surveys have recorded.
Lake Conditions
| Water Quality Grade | C (Fair) |
| Water Clarity | 11 ft |
| Maximum Depth | 40 ft |
| Surface Area | 451 acres |
| Public Access | Yes |
| Species Count | 15 |
